“…In a previous study, a new ceramic material called Bioeutectic 1 (a composition of 60%CS/40%TCP), prepared by slow solidification through the eutectic temperature region of the wollastonite-tricalcium phosphate system, was found to be reactive in SBF fluid and human parotid saliva. [13][14][15] Huang et al also prepared the wollastonite-tricalcium composites with a composition of 60 wt % W and 40 wt % TCP. 16 However, they only studied the bioactivity in SBF, no further studies on this composite were reported.…”
